Let the Spirit Speak!


1 Corinthians 2:4-5 "My message and my preaching were not with wise and persuasive words, but with a demonstration of the Spirit's power, so that your faith might not rest on men's wisdom, but on God's power."

     Why is it that we, as Christians, have the same routine everyday? Go to church, listen to a sermon, sing some songs, and pray a couple times a week. We should not have some comfortable life style that is so routine that we forget about the radical plans God has for us. God wants us to become reliant on His Spirit so that he can move, in power, in our lives. We do not take the time to open God's Word and read it for ourselves. Instead, we just listen to some sermons and just go by what "Baptist," "Church of Christ," "Non-Denominational," or whatever church you go to believe in. Here's an idea, how about you go read bible for yourself, and let the Spirit's power lead you in what you read. 
      In 1 Corinthians, Paul talks about how when he spoke to people God's power was known. When we walk and talk the Christian life, is the Spirit's power being demonstrated so that others can see and know of this saving grace of Christ? We have become too lax in our walk with Christ, and have forgotten that we are called to live Spirit-led lifestyles. That means reading and proclaiming the Word of God. Reading and proclaiming God's Word, sadly, seems to be absent in many people's lives. When we tell others about the truth of HIS Word, the Spirit's power will intercede and people's faith will no longer "rest on men's wisdom, but on God's power."
